From coffee beans to coffee: the magical transformation of grinding

When we enjoy a cup of fragrant coffee, few people think of the wonderful transformation hidden behind it. The key to this transformation is the grinding process. By finely crushing the hard coffee beans, we can release the rich flavor and aroma contained in them.

2. Grinder selection and adjustment

Before grinding, we need to choose a suitable grinder and adjust it according to different types (such as drip, French press, etc.). The coarseness determines the contact time between water and coffee beans during the extraction process, which affects the final taste and flavor.

5. Storing ground coffee

Once you have achieved the ideal grind, you also need to store the ground coffee properly. Place it in an airtight container and store it in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. This will preserve the freshness and flavor of the coffee.

6. The amazing transformation brought by grinding

By grinding, we turn hard coffee beans into small and uniform particles. This allows water to better contact with the coffee, thereby releasing the aroma and flavor substances contained in it. At the same time, the appropriate choice of different coarseness can also control the extraction time, making the final taste more balanced and rich.

7. Impact of grinding on quality

Grinding the coffee correctly is an essential part of a good cup of coffee. Grinding too coarsely or too finely will result in incomplete or over-extraction, affecting the taste and flavor. Therefore, before brewing, be sure to spend some time adjusting the coarseness to the right level.
